The GeForce RTX 4070 is manufactured by NVIDIA. It was released in April 12 2023. It features the Ada Lovelace architecture. The core clock ranges from 1920 MHz to 2475 MHz. It has 5888 shading units. The thermal design power (TDP) is 200W. Manufactured using 5 nm process technology. It features 46 dedicated ray tracing cores for enhanced lighting effects. G3D Mark benchmark score: 26,919 points. Launch price was $599.

AMD

Radeon RX 7700S

The Radeon RX 7700S is manufactured by AMD. It was released in January 4 2023. It features the RDNA 3.0 architecture. The core clock ranges from 1500 MHz to 2500 MHz. It has 2048 shading units. The thermal design power (TDP) is 100W. Manufactured using 6 nm process technology. It features 32 dedicated ray tracing cores for enhanced lighting effects. G3D Mark benchmark score: 15,527 points.

Graphics Performance

In G3D Mark, the GeForce RTX 4070 scores 26,919 versus the Radeon RX 7700S's 15,527 — the GeForce RTX 4070 leads by 73.4%. The GeForce RTX 4070 is built on Ada Lovelace while the Radeon RX 7700S uses RDNA 3.0, both on 5 nm vs 6 nm. Shader units: 5,888 (GeForce RTX 4070) vs 2,048 (Radeon RX 7700S). Raw compute: 29.15 TFLOPS (GeForce RTX 4070) vs 20.48 TFLOPS (Radeon RX 7700S). Boost clocks: 2475 MHz vs 2500 MHz. Ray tracing: 46 RT cores (GeForce RTX 4070) vs 32 (Radeon RX 7700S) with 184 Tensor cores.

Both GPUs support Frame Generation technologies, but they achieve it differently. The GeForce RTX 4070 uses DLSS 3.5 + Frame Generation, while the Radeon RX 7700S relies on FSR Frame Generation + AFMF. Both can significantly boost FPS in supported titles, but they are not on the same feature stack.The GeForce RTX 4070 gives access to NVIDIA DLSS (Deep Learning Super Sampling), widely regarding as the superior upscaling method for image quality. The Radeon RX 7700S relies on FSR (FidelityFX Super Resolution), which is capable but generally slightly noisier than DLSS in motion.

Video Memory (VRAM)

The GeForce RTX 4070 comes with 12 GB of VRAM, while the Radeon RX 7700S has 8 GB. The GeForce RTX 4070 offers 50% more capacity, crucial for higher resolutions and texture-heavy games. Memory bandwidth: 504 GB/s (GeForce RTX 4070) vs 288 GB/s (Radeon RX 7700S) — a 75% advantage for the GeForce RTX 4070. Bus width: 192-bit vs 128-bit. L2 Cache: 36 MB (GeForce RTX 4070) vs 2 MB (Radeon RX 7700S) — the GeForce RTX 4070 has significantly larger on-die cache to reduce VRAM reliance.
